Microbial diversity estimation and hill number calculation using the hierarchical Pitman-Yor process
2020-10-25
Abstract excerpt
<h4>Background</h4> The human microbiome comprises the microorganisms that inhabit the various locales of the human body and plays a vital role in human health. The composition of a microbial population is often quantified through measures of species diversity, which summarize the number of species along with their relative abundances into a single value.
